Skip to content

Commit 23248aa

Browse files
authored
LT-22127: Fix crash when changing language code (#401)
Allow the operation to continue if there is a problem getting the script subtag for the old Language code.
1 parent de5adf0 commit 23248aa

1 file changed

Lines changed: 1 addition & 1 deletion

File tree

Src/FwCoreDlgs/FwWritingSystemSetupModel.cs

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-554,7 +554,7 @@ public void ChangeLanguage()
554554

555555
var languagesToChange = new List<WSListItemModel>(WorkingList.Where(ws => ws.WorkingWs.LanguageName == _languageName));
556556
languageSubtag = new LanguageSubtag(languageSubtag, info.DesiredName);
557-
var oldDefaultScriptSubtag = IetfLanguageTag.GetScriptSubtag(languagesToChange[0].WorkingWs.Language.Code);
557+
IetfLanguageTag.TryGetSubtags(languagesToChange[0].WorkingWs.Language.Code, out _, out var oldDefaultScriptSubtag, out _, out _);
558558

559559
foreach (var ws in languagesToChange)
560560
{

0 commit comments

Comments
 (0)